Raventós Codorníu is one of Spain's oldest winemaking families. Since 1551, they've been crafting wines and cavas enjoyed worldwide.
Seeking to expand into the New World, Raventós Codorníu established a presence in Napa Valley in 1991. In 1999, they chose Agrelo, Luján de Cuyo, in Mendoza, Argentina, for its ideal conditions for producing world-class wines. Today, Raventós Codorníu owns 14 historic wineries, including Bodega Séptima in Mendoza.
Bodega Séptima, founded in 1999 and built in 2001, is a testament to Argentine winemaking. It embodies European heritage, premium wine production, and respect for the land. Nestled in the Andes Mountains at 1,050 meters above sea level, Bodega Séptima's wines are influenced by the rugged landscape. The winery's architecture, inspired by ancient indigenous building techniques, harmonizes with the natural surroundings.

Critical Reviews
This is a smooth blend of 62% Malbec, 22% Cabernet Sauvignon and 16% Tannat. The bouquet includes sweet spices and berries. Silky and balanced, the palate delivers flavors of raspberries, cherries and toasted oak. ~91 Wine Enthusiast
Lithe and juicy, with creamy richness to the blackberry, cherry and dark plum flavors that are filled with chocolate and Asian spice notes. The ripe, juicy finish lingers with hot stone accents and hints of green olive. Malbec, Cabernet Sauvignon and Tannat. Drink now through 2024. 500 cases imported. ~91 Wine Spectator
